Fatalities at this mine
1 recordedReportable incidents
27 on file (excluding fatalities above)2025 · 1 incident
Finger got caught in a lifting cable while EE was attempting to lift up a saw floor track.
2024 · 1 incident
Employee was bringing the gang trolly cart from our gang saw to the polisher when they got their steel toed boot caught in between the rail of the trolly storage area and trolly cart.
2023 · 1 incident
While using an air nail gun to make a crate for a job, the nail deflected off the side of the board and punctured EE's pointer finger on EE's left hand. The employee was seen at Rutland Regional Medial Center for a puncture wound. The employee returned to work on 01/06/23 at full duty with no restrictions.
2022 · 1 incident
EE was walking down the paved roadway at entrance of the quarry when EE rolled an ankle on loose gravel. EE went to the Doctor and was diagnosed with a sprained ankle.
2019 · 1 incident
Employee was dragging a coiled up air when they felt a pop in the left shoulder. Employee went to the doctors and had an MRI and will eventually need surgery on the shoulder.
2018 · 2 incidents
Failed hearing conservation test.
EE was moving gang saw blades for gang #2, when EE bent over and picked up a box and felt a pop along with a sharp pain from the groin to the knee.
2017 · 1 incident
EE was disposing wet dynamite caps. The caps were put into a designated area, lit on fire, and EE left the barricaded area. EE returned to the barricaded area, leaned down to relight the fire and at that point the caps detonated. EE was wearing safety goggles but EE still received minor burns to the face and a small fragment of steel in right shoulder.
2014 · 1 incident
While driving a wedge w/a sledge hammer, left foot slipped which caused him to twist his back.
2013 · 1 incident
Removing marble slabs - Pelvis fracture
2010 · 1 incident
While lifting corner of marble block with excavator so ee could place block of wood under the block of marble 4 piece of marble fell off. Striking ee in the crest and lower neck ee had wind knock out of him, and sustained bruise to his chest and neck area.
2002 · 1 incident
DRILLING HOLE, DRILL CAUGHT ON METAL, DRAGGING HAND ACROSS RIVET, CAUSING A CUT ON LEFT HAND (5 STITCHES).
